系统性能需求分析是一个重要的步骤,在系统开发的早期阶段就需要进行。这个步骤的目的是确定所需的系统性能特性和指标,以确保系统能够满足用户的预期需求。以下是写一篇400字的系统性能需求分析的步骤和内容:
首先,我们需要明确系统的使用情况和环境,包括系统的类型、用户数量、并发访问量、数据量、交易量等。例如,如果正在开发一个在线商城系统,我们需要知道每天的访问量以及同时在线用户数,这些信息可以帮助我们确定系统的性能需求。
其次,我们需要确定性能指标和目标。常见的性能指标包括响应时间、处理能力、系统可用性、稳定性、扩展性和容错能力等。例如,在一个高并发访问的系统中,响应时间必须低于1秒,否则用户可能会选择离开。
接下来,我们需要设计性能测试方案,以验证系统是否满足性能需求。性能测试通常包括负载测试、压力测试和稳定性测试等。负载测试可以模拟实际用户访问量,在不同的负载下测试系统的性能。压力测试可以模拟系统在负载峰值时的表现。稳定性测试可以验证系统在长期运行过程中的可靠性。
最后,我们需要对测试结果进行分析和评估。如果测试结果超出性能需求,则需要重新设计系统或者提高系统资源配置。否则,系统将无法满足用户的需求,导致用户体验不佳。
总之,系统性能需求分析是确保系统能够满足用户需求的关键步骤,它需要考虑多个因素以及多种性能指标。通过进行系统性能需求分析,可以有效地避免系统开发中出现性能问题,提高系统的可靠性和用户满意度。